Acodetto I was a Holsteiner stallion known for his influence in the showjumping discipline. Born in 2001 and bred by ZG Dirk und Carmen Oldekop in Schönwalde, he stemmed from the esteemed Holsteiner line 2543. His sire was the celebrated Acorado I, belonging to the Almé Z bloodline, and his dam Louvre brought the revered genetics of Contender into his lineage.
During his competitive career, Acodetto I displayed outstanding talent, earning a score of 9.88 for jumping ability at his 30-day performance test in Adelheidsdorf in 2004, achieving a spring-endnote of 9.44. He continued to show promise by succeeding in spring horse classes up to M level and was competitive in S-level jumping classes under the guidance of rider Torben Seemann.
His breeding career was equally noteworthy, producing seven licensed sons and numerous international showjumpers. Acodetto I stood at Hengststation Maas J. Hell GmbH in Klein Offenseth and his progeny's cumulative lifetime earnings exceed 1 million Euros, highlighting his significance in the world of showjumping breeding.
Among Acodetto I's notable offspring is Lazzaro delle Schiave, who has competed at a five-star level. In addition, his progeny Anna Jo has represented in Nations Cup competitions with American rider Paris Sellon. Andretti BH, another of his offspring, competes at the 1.60m level with American rider Mimi Gochman. These achievements underscore the influence of Acodetto I’s progeny in international showjumping.
Acodetto died in 2024 at Klein Offenseth (severe internal illness). Breeding may continue via frozen semen — confirm availability with the stud.
